Cooper Tires TV Commercial, 'Expert Reviews'

Published In

Different cars conquer different types of challenging road conditions with Cooper Tires. The experts have nothing but great things to say about Cooper Tires. What will you say?

Laat meer zien
0 Comments sort Sorteer op

Facebook Reacties